Energize and Restore: Yang to Yin Yoga Flow
This beginner-friendly yoga session starts with energising, active movement (Yang) to wake up the body, then eases into longer, grounding stretches and deep relaxation (Yin). Surrounded by trees and fresh air, the natural setting enhances the practice, leaving you balanced and refreshed.

Nourishing Soundbath in Nature
After yoga, lie down and let go. Georgeana will guide you through a calming sound journey using Himalayan and crystal bowls, gongs, and gentle percussion. The soothing tones help quiet the mind and support deep rest.

What is Forest Bathing?

Forest bathing, also known as Shinrin-yoku in Japan, is the practice of immersing oneself in the natural environment of a forest. It involves engaging all five senses to fully experience the sights, sounds, smells, textures. https://www.brightonyoga.co.uk/post/what-is-forest-bathing
